Hi team — handing over Brightmoor mobile releases. Deep-link routing changed last sprint: all marketing links now pass through the Selvane resolver, and the old path-based scheme is deprecated. Verify route tables before every store submission. To push the resolver config to production you'll need the signing key, which follows below.

deploy key for yadup-badug: bky6_rLH3qD

### Runbook: Eventforge schema registry recovery

If the Eventforge registry rejects new schema registrations, first check compatibility mode — producers on the Tallowmere cluster default to BACKWARD, and a breaking field rename will block the whole topic. Do not delete schema versions; mark them deprecated instead. After restarting the registry pods, confirm the health endpoint reports the expected build, matching the token recorded below.

session token of kagup-hahaf = htk3_2b8

☐ Reviewer: confirm the circuit breaker config for the Marloweave upstream API was re-signed during today's key ceremony. Check trip threshold (5 consecutive failures), half-open probe interval (30s), and that the breaker state store uses the new ceremony key, not the retired one. Reject the PR if the fallback path still references the old keyring. Unsealing the state store for verification requires the ceremony recovery passphrase, which is recorded on the line directly below this item.

recovery phrase for yahap-faduf: sorion-kasath-briath-gorius-ulaael-zorvan-aldiel-quenwyn-casdor-framir-julwyn-novvan-zorox

## Ownership

The locker access flow in `washport-access` covers token issuance, door handshake, and retry logic. Changes to `handshake/` require owner sign-off before merge. Tests in `access_flow_test` must pass on the Drumlin staging rig. Do not approve PRs touching unlock timeouts without explicit approval from the maintainer named below.

signatory, yahog-badug: Quenix Ulaael